Associated British Foods plc

Posted on August 4, 2020February 15, 2023

Associated British Foods plc (ABF) is a British multinational food processing and retailing company whose headquarters are in London, England. Its ingredients division is the world’s second-largest producer of both sugar and baker’s yeast and a major producer of other ingredients including emulsifiers, enzymes and lactose.

Its grocery division is a major manufacturer of both branded and private label grocery products and includes the brands Mazola, Ovaltine, Ryvita, Jordans and Twinings.

Its retail division, Primark, has over 370 stores spread over 15,642,000 sq ft (1,453,200 m2) of selling space across several countries, predominantly Germany, Ireland, Spain, and the UK. ACH Food Companies is an American subsidiary.

Associated British Foods is listed on the London Stock Exchange and is a constituent of the FTSE 100 Index.
